Mechanisms of emplacement of cone sheets, Ardnamurchan, Argyll

Thin (1m), centrally inclined (cone) sheets of basic rock are a unique but common feature of the intrusive complexes within the Thulean Igneous Province. A field, structural, statistical and petrographic analysis of these sheets belonging to the Ardnamurchan Central Intrusive Complex has been made in order to determine their mode of emplacement.
